I wonder if the Vikings would move this kid. They've had a history as of recently of not playing their first round selections until year 2-3. He had 51 yards on 3 receptions yesterday. I wanted him so badly over Darron Lee. He's in the mold of Brandon Marshall. Big strong physical receiver that lacks elite speed. I think he would be a good compliment to our short receiving corps. He hasn't gotten much run in his career and that's worrisome, but I go back to the fact that the Vikings have been sitting their high draft picks recently. DT Shariff Floyd only started one game his rookie year and CB Xavier Rhodes only started 6 games as a rookie. CB Trae Wayne only started 10 games his first two years and moreso out of necessity. DE Danielle Hunter only started one game his first two years and was used as a situational pass rusher. They all have turned out to be good players. So there's hope for Treadwell, who I thought was the best receiver coming out a couple years ago.
